A Pack of Spectators is an assembly of individuals who come together to observe and either actively engage or passively witness an event or activity. This collective noun phrase represents a group of people united by their common interest in observing and experiencing various forms of entertainment, such as sports competitions, theater performances, concerts, or even public speeches. A pack of spectators typically conveys a dynamic sense of anticipation, energy, and excitement. This group eagerly converges upon a venue, creating an environment filled with enthusiasm, as each member brings their own unique expectations, emotions, and perspectives. Whether it be cheering for their favorite sports team, experiencing a gripping theatrical production, or simply observing a speech, a pack of spectators embodies the collective impact their presence can have on an event, captivating the performers and contributing to the overall atmosphere.
